Made of up to 4 meters of reeds the islands have a novel really feel when walked upon. The local individuals also build their properties type the reeds, when not working with the tourists the Uros people lead a easy life growing their food and fishing. Nowadays there are about 45 floating islands by which the precept financial system comes from tourism, is is situated about half-hour from Puno. Pre-Inca Pukara, Tiwanaku and Collas all left a mark on the panorama. Today the area is a combination of crumbling cathedrals, desolate altiplano and checkerboard fields backed by rolling hills and excessive Andean peaks. In this world, crops are nonetheless planted and harvested by hand. Campesinos put on sandals recycled from truck tires, ladies work in petticoats and bowler hats, and llamas are tame as pets. The Uros Floating Islands — the place Andean communities consisting of just a few families construct tiny islands out of totora reeds. It might at first appear austere, however ancient holidays are marked with riotous celebrations where elaborately costumed processions and brass bands start a frenzy that lasts for days.
